Abstract
Image process is a key process to the fish-like robot polo game. A good image process system is one of the basic elements of winning the game. But in the past games, it was before the game begun that we made effort to adjust the parameters to adapt to the environment. Obviously, this kind of method couldn´t meet the reality of the changeable competition environment. This paper proposes a self adaptive image process method based on feedback and study. It adjusts parameters used in the image process progress by studying the intermediate results it produced. In this way, the parameters of the program can be maximally adaptive to the environment. Large number of experiments shows that this processing scheme can achieve good recognition results. It meets the requirement of the changeable fish-like robot polo game environment.
